P90532977 highRes mini cooper se in jo
6.1 MB

P90532977 highRes mini cooper se in jo

8640 × 5760 — JPEG 6.1 MB

Added to MINI Cooper SE in John Co... under category — 5 months ago — 207 views

No description provided.